搭建SSL证书时如何选择合适的加密套件?

时间 : 2025-02-14 08:45:01 浏览量 : 24

在搭建 SSL 证书的过程中,选择合适的加密套件是至关重要的一步。加密套件决定了服务器与客户端之间数据传输的加密方式和安全级别,直接影响到网站的安全性和用户数据的保密性。以下是在选择合适的加密套件时需要考虑的几个关键因素:

1. 安全性

安全性是选择加密套件的首要考虑因素。较新的加密算法通常具有更高的安全性,能够更好地抵御各种攻击。例如,TLS 1.3 是目前最新的 SSL/TLS 协议版本,它采用了一系列先进的加密技术,如 ChaCha20-Poly1305 加密算法和 HMAC-SHA256 消息认证码,提供了更强的加密和认证能力。同时,要避免使用已被证明存在安全漏洞的加密算法,如 RC4 和 SSLv3 等。

2. 兼容性

加密套件的兼容性也是需要考虑的重要因素。不同的浏览器和操作系统对加密套件的支持程度不同,选择兼容性好的加密套件可以确保大多数用户能够正常访问网站。一般来说,建议选择支持广泛的主流浏览器和操作系统的加密套件,如 AES、SHA256 等。同时,也要考虑到一些旧版本的浏览器和操作系统的兼容性,以避免因加密套件不兼容而导致用户无法访问网站的情况。

3. 性能

加密和解密过程会消耗一定的服务器资源,因此选择性能良好的加密套件对于网站的性能也有一定的影响。较新的加密算法通常具有更高的性能,但也需要考虑到服务器的硬件配置和负载情况。在选择加密套件时,可以进行性能测试,比较不同加密套件在相同负载下的性能表现,选择性能最优的加密套件。

4. 证书提供商的建议

证书提供商通常会根据其自身的经验和技术评估,推荐适合的加密套件。他们对不同加密套件的安全性、兼容性和性能等方面有更深入的了解,可以提供专业的建议。在选择加密套件时,可以参考证书提供商的建议,并结合自己的实际情况进行选择。

5. 行业标准和法规要求

某些行业可能有特定的安全标准和法规要求,需要选择符合这些要求的加密套件。例如,金融行业通常要求使用高级加密标准(AES)等安全级别较高的加密算法。在选择加密套件时,要了解所在行业的相关标准和法规要求,并确保选择的加密套件符合这些要求。

在搭建 SSL 证书时,选择合适的加密套件需要综合考虑安全性、兼容性、性能、证书提供商的建议以及行业标准和法规要求等因素。通过仔细选择合适的加密套件,可以提高网站的安全性,保护用户数据的保密性和完整性,为用户提供更加安全可靠的访问体验。同时,也要注意及时更新加密套件,以应对不断出现的安全威胁和技术进步。